5.1.4

For local connection

Making the installed printer driver known to the computer

To connect this machine using the USB port in Windows Vista/Server 2008/7, install the printer driver before
making it known to the computer with plug and play.

1

Install the printer driver for this machine.

% Install the printer driver using the installer or Add Printer Wizard.

To use the Add Printer Wizard, select the USB port to be connected in the [Use an existibg port]
page.

For details, refer to page 4-3 or page 5-5.

2

Connect this machine to the computer using a USB cable.

3

Turn on the main power of this machine.

The printer driver for this machine is detected and the machine is ready to print.

% If no printer driver is detected, turn this machine off, then on again. In this case, turn off this machine,

and then wait approximately 10 seconds before turning it on again. If you turn this machine on im-
mediately after turning it off, it may not function correctly.

4

After finishing the installation, make sure that the icon for the installed printer is displayed in the [Print-
ers] or [Devices and Printers] window.

Reference

-

If the printer driver is not correctly installed, the driver must be updated using [Update Driver ...]. For
details, refer to page 5-14.

Installing the printer driver when connecting the machine

In Windows Vista/Server 2008, the printer driver can be installed after you connect this machine.

Reference

-

In Windows 7/Server 2008 R2, a window for specifying an installation disk does not appear after the
machine is connected to the computer. Install the printer driver in advance and connect the driver as
described in "Making the installed printer driver known to the computer".

1

Connect this machine to the computer using a USB cable, and then start the computer.

NOTICE

When starting up the computer, do not plug in or unplug the cable.
